Which of the following steps is part of operating the Water Glycol Extinguisher?

Holding the bottle upright is essential when operating a Water Glycol Extinguisher because it ensures that the extinguisher's contents are properly dispensed. When the extinguisher is upright, the nozzle is positioned to direct the firefighting agent effectively at the base of the fire. This alignment increases the likelihood of extinguishing the flames efficiently. Proper positioning also allows for better control and minimizes the risk of the user being sprayed by the extinguishing agent.

The handling of the extinguisher in the correct orientation contributes to the overall effectiveness of the firefighting effort. Understanding the mechanics of using an extinguisher, including the importance of maintaining the right position, is crucial for safety and effectiveness in an emergency situation.
